Heads up: if the Lintrock baseline file in the Quarrow repo drifts from main, CI fails with a "stale baseline" error even when the code is fine. Quick fix is to regenerate the baseline on a clean checkout and re-push. If a customer build is blocked, confirm the failing run matches the token below before escalating.

build token for yadug-yagag: htk21_c863c33eb8b82c0c9c152

## Pixelhaven Environments — Image Cache Memory Leak

The staging tier of Pixelhaven has shown steady heap growth traced to the thumbnail cache in the render pool. Evictions fire correctly, but decoded buffers linger after resize bursts. Before approving the release, confirm staging matches production limits, since the leak only reproduces under the tighter allocation ceiling. The current cache-related configuration values for staging are listed below.

settings of hahaf-bahap:
quenix:
  log_level: debug
  metrics_host: metrics.quenix.qorvelsys.internal
  pool_size: 8

Runbook: ThumbForge queue drain

If thumbnail jobs back up past 10k, pause the ingest workers, flush the poison-message shelf, then resume at half concurrency. Reviewer note: the drain script is idempotent, so re-runs are safe. Confirm the worker pool restarted on the expected build by checking the token below.

session token of tahaf-yagef = htk21_886fde2e6267951ecb20c